Adobe Learning Summit: Designing Effective Feedback Mechanisms in eLearning

Feedback is a critical component of any learning process, providing learners with valuable insights into their performance and guiding their development. In eLearning, designing effective feedback mechanisms is essential to enhance learning outcomes, motivate learners, and facilitate self-directed learning. This workshop focuses on the art and science of creating meaningful feedback within eLearning environments. Participants will explore different types of feedback, including formative, summative, and adaptive feedback, and learn how to incorporate these into eLearning courses effectively. The session will cover best practices for timing, tone, and content of feedback, ensuring it is constructive, supportive, and aligned with learning objectives. Attendees will also learn to use technology tools and platforms to deliver personalized feedback that resonates with learners and fosters engagement.

By the end of this workshop, instructional designers will be equipped with practical strategies to integrate effective feedback mechanisms into their eLearning designs, ultimately creating more interactive and impactful learning experiences.

What Is Quality? Defining it and Crafting a Mission to Support It

In this session, we'll explore the fundamental question, "What is quality?" in the context of learning and development. We will discuss how to define quality beyond mere accuracy and focus on creating engaging and effective learning experiences. Understanding and defining quality is crucial for setting the foundation of your quality management efforts.

Additionally, we will guide you in crafting a mission statement for your quality management system, which serves to support and align with the quality definition your team creates. A well-crafted mission statement not only clarifies the purpose and goals of your quality management system but also unifies and inspires your team to uphold these standards consistently.

I4PL Peel-Halton chapter: Quality Management Basics for Learning and Development Teams

Learning and development teams create products, so it’s beneficial to have standardized quality guidelines that designers and developers can follow. The benefits go beyond finding errors to being better equipped to support performance within your organization. While your team may have informal quality management processes around eLearning, any weaknesses in the system can put the team’s products and credibility at risk.
